Bug #25361
open
Event logs restore button creates as many confirmation blocks as clicks
Added by Clark ANDRIANASOLO 11 months ago.
Updated 7 days ago.
Severity:
Trivial - no functional impact | cosmetic
UX impact:
It bothers me each time
User visibility:
Operational - other Techniques | Rudder settings | Plugins
Effort required:
Very Small
Description
When opening an event log details, when there is a rollback (e.g. edited a Rule), the Restore
button clicked once opens a confirmation warning below.
But when clicking it again, another warning block gets appended next to the first one :

Clicking again should not be allowed instead (by disabling the button).
Files
- Related to Bug #25071: Event logs details look broken in 8.1 added
- Target version changed from 8.1.7 to 8.1.8
- Target version changed from 8.1.8 to 8.1.9
- Priority changed from 70 to 68
- Target version changed from 8.1.9 to 8.1.10
- Priority changed from 68 to 67
- Target version changed from 8.1.10 to 8.1.11
- Target version changed from 8.1.11 to 8.1.12
- Priority changed from 67 to 66
- Target version changed from 8.1.12 to 8.1.13
- Priority changed from 66 to 64
- Target version changed from 8.1.13 to 8.2.6
- Priority changed from 64 to 62
- Target version changed from 8.2.6 to 8.2.7
- Target version changed from 8.2.7 to 8.2.8
- Priority changed from 62 to 61
- Priority changed from N/A to To review
simple solution would be to disable the button once it is clicked
- Assignee set to Clark ANDRIANASOLO
- Priority changed from To review to 2
- Priority changed from 61 to 60
It also seems completely broken in 8.3: restore does nothing all.
- Assignee changed from Clark ANDRIANASOLO to Raphael GAUTHIER
- Target version changed from 8.2.8 to 8.2.9
- Priority changed from 60 to 59
- Status changed from New to In progress
- Status changed from In progress to Pending technical review
- Assignee changed from Raphael GAUTHIER to François ARMAND
- Pull Request set to https://github.com/Normation/rudder/pull/6539
- Status changed from Pending technical review to Pending release
Also available in: Atom
PDF